From this history, the monument of General Sudirman was built in the Village of Pakis Baru, Nawangan Subdistrict to commemorate the services of the heroes. In Nawangan District, this is the biggest monument of General Sudirman in Pacitan. This is due to the fact that in Nawangan Subdistrict, the commander of the Commander in Chief, General Sudirman stopped the longest here and has stopped in 3 places in one district, namely Pakis Baru Village, Mujing Village and Tokawi Village, which until now his shelter is still available and can be seen.
